🇬🇧 Freedom meaning: English Vocabulary Flash Card

noun

Expand your English vocabulary with fun, video flash cards! The word “freedom” means being able to do what you want without being stopped or controlled. For example: When the dog escaped from his leash, he ran in circles shouting (in dog language), ‘Freedom tastes like squirrels!’
